Job description

Schedule: Monday-Friday, 4:00 AM - 1:00 PM

The Studio Technician is an essential member of our production team, helping bring live newscasts and special productions to air each day. This hands-on role supports all aspects of studio operations, from operating production equipment and preparing the set to assisting guests and talent. Team members are expected to become proficient in multiple areas of production, including studio camera operation, floor directing, audio operation, lighting sets, guest coordination, and special segment/event setup. The ideal candidate is dependable, detail-oriented, comfortable in a fast-paced environment, and enjoys being part of a collaborative team that delivers high-quality television every day.

Essential Duties & Responsibilities
  • Operate studio production equipment during live newscasts and other productions, including cameras, audio systems, lighting, microphones, and related broadcast technology.
  • Collaborate with directors, producers, on-air talent, and fellow crew members to ensure seamless execution of live and recorded productions.
  • Monitor changing production needs and respond quickly and effectively in a fast-paced, live television environment.
  • Set up and break down studio elements for daily broadcasts and special segments, including microphones, band equipment, special lighting, furniture, props, and other production materials.
  • Welcome and assist guests appearing on-air by providing basic instructions, fitting microphones, and helping create a positive studio experience.
  • Participate in ongoing cross-training and demonstrate the ability to work in multiple production roles, including camera operation, audio support, studio setup, guest assistance, and special event production.
  • Maintain a clean, organized, and production-ready studio and workspace.
